Transaction 859638848d327ad4863d6802064cc53996678c8cb458ed9a85eb1834fafe564e
1 Input
1 Output
-
859638848d327ad4863d6802064cc53996678c8cb458ed9a85eb1834fafe564e:0
- value
- 33878673
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ed2502553b9a47b2e2b72a9fa108c6e2d8b49ff1
- address
- bc1qa5jsy4fmnfrm9c4h9206zzxxutvtf8l3mlkyzq